To have been aware of something; to have understood a fact, information, or skill. It implies a state of having learned or discovered something and retained it in one's memory or comprehension. 'Knew' often suggests a certainty or recognition, based on evidence, experience, or prior knowledge. The depth of 'knowing' can vary, encompassing everything from simple awareness to profound understanding. It signifies a cognitive state that distinguishes between what is familiar and unfamiliar, providing a basis for making informed decisions and predictions.
